Photo and text apps
Creating unique images can be very helpful in digital storytelling
The ease with which you can move images from one app to another is something that students will appreciate in creating projects. The joy comes in experimenting with the process.
These are some that we use.
PhotoFunia
From having student artwork hanging in virtual galleries to wanted posters, billboards and tattoos, this is a great app to use to make wonderful images.
rhonna designs
Another chance to add text, frames and special effects to photos. It has a few problems, but then so does everything.
touch retouch
If you find that your photo needs just a little touch up, here is the app for you. Not all the possibilities of photoshop but works well and have nice tutorials embedded in it.
